    CAMP ASAKA, JAPAN – JGSDF Maj. Gen. Akira Miyazaki, left, awards U.S. Army Soldiers and members of the Japanese Ground Self-Defense Force coins during Exercise Yama Sakura 91 at Camp Asaka, Japan, Sept. 9, 2026. YS 91 is an annual multilateral CPX hosted by JGSDF and conducted in multiple locations throughout Japan. YS 91 is designed to enhance U.S., Japan and multinational partner interoperability while strengthening multinational relationships and demonstrating U.S. resolve to support the security interests of friends and allies in the region.
